2015 Kia K900: What's New, Specs & Features
Last updated August 4, 2026

The biggest change for 2015 is the K900 itself: this was Kia’s all-new U.S.-market flagship sedan and its first model year here. It debuted as a full-size, rear-wheel-drive luxury car centered on a 420-hp V8.
About the 2015 Kia K900
1st generation K900/K9 (KH), U.S. debut year / first model year.
Kia positioned the K900 as a big, quiet rear-wheel-drive flagship for shoppers who wanted space, smooth V8 power, and a long list of luxury features without paying for a traditional luxury badge. Kia framed it as proof the brand had moved upscale. Its core appeal was comfort, rear-seat room, understated styling, and strong standard equipment, not sport-sedan handling or flashy brand image.
Kia positioned the Premium as the more accessible flagship, with a panoramic sunroof, a 9.2-inch navigation screen, heated and ventilated front seats, and heated rear outboard seats. The Luxury adds Nappa leather, a 17-speaker Lexicon audio system, LED headlights, blind-spot monitoring, and lane-departure warning for a more complete luxury experience.

2015 Kia K900 specs and features by trim
| Feature | ||
|---|---|---|
| Engine | V8, 5.0 Liter | V8, 5.0 Liter |
| Transmission | Auto, 8-Spd Sportmatic | Auto, 8-Spd Sportmatic |
| Drivetrain | RWD | RWD |
| Fuel Type | Gas | Gas |
| MPG City | 15 mpg | 15 mpg |
| MPG Highway | 23 mpg | 23 mpg |
| Horsepower | 420 hp | 420 hp |
| Torque | 376 lb-ft | 376 lb-ft |
| Trunk/Cargo | 15.9 cu-ft | 15.9 cu-ft |
| Rear Legroom | 38.2 in | 38.2 in |
| Seats | 5 | 5 |
| Doors | 4 | 4 |

Frequently asked questions
Was 2015 the first year for the Kia K900 in the United States?
Yes. The 2015 K900 was the model’s first U.S. model year and marked Kia’s entry into the full-size, rear-wheel-drive luxury-sedan class.
What engine does the 2015 Kia K900 have?
The 2015 K900 Premium and Luxury trims both use a 420-hp 5.0-liter V8 with an 8-speed automatic transmission and rear-wheel drive.
What is the difference between the 2015 K900 Premium and Luxury trims?
The Luxury builds on the Premium with Nappa leather, LED headlights, a 17-speaker Lexicon audio system, blind-spot monitoring, rear cross-traffic alert, lane-departure warning, and a heated wood-trimmed steering wheel. Both trims have the same 420-hp V8.
Does the 2015 Kia K900 have all-wheel drive?
No. The 2015 K900 uses rear-wheel drive in both Premium and Luxury form.
Which comfort features are shared by both 2015 K900 trims?
Both 2015 K900 trims include a panoramic sunroof, power trunk lid, 9.2-inch navigation screen, heated and ventilated front seats, and heated rear outboard seats.
